Special “Highlights of the ISA WWAC Symposium” session at WEFTEC 2012 on Oct 3 in New Orleans

The symposium committee is pleased to announced that three of the top speakers at this year’s 2012 ISA Water/Wastewater and Automatic Controls Symposium will also be presenting their talks at WEFTEC 2012 this fall.  WEFTEC 2012 is taking place in New Orleans Sept 29 to Oct 3.

Thanks to our partnership with the WEF Automation and Info Tech committee, the following speakers will also be speaking at WEFTEC this year as part of special featured session entitled “FS16: Highlights from the ISA water/wastewater symposium“. The session will be moderated by Tom DeLaura, who is chair of the WEF Automation and Info Tech Committee.

Speaker #1

Securing Critical Control Systems in the Water Sector – Where do I begin?
Don Dickinson, Phoenix Contact– view_abstract

Speaker #2

Should we Keep DO for Nitrification Control? The Proof is the Ammonium Electrodes
Robert Lagrange, Lagrange Consulting; Sue Baert, Wheaton Sanitary District; Amanda Poole and Dave Green, Baxter & Woodman Inc.; Nick Camin, Endress+Hauser – view abstract

Speaker #3

An Overview of Applicable ISA Standards to the Water and Wastewater sectors
Graham Nasby, Eramosa Engineering – view abstract
